Composition of the Essential Oil of Thymus canoviridis Jalas

Abstract:

Water-distilled essential oil from the herbal parts of Thymus canoviridis, an endemic species in Turkey, was analyzed by GC/MS. Sixty-four components were characterized representing 99.17% of the total components detected. Carvacrol (29.51%), geraniol (13.25%) and thymol (9.49%) were the major constituents of the oil obtained in 0.61% yield.
